            Engine Type:
        
        
            Air-cooled, 45-degree V-twin, OHV, 8 valves
        
     
    
        
            Engine Displacement:
        
        
            1584 cc (96 cubic inches)
        
     
    
        
            Bore X Stroke:
        
        
            3.75 in x 4.38 in (95.25 mm x 111.25 mm)
        
     
    
    
    
        
            Torque Peak:
        
        
            Approximately 92 ft-lbs @ 3500 RPM (96 cubic inch Twin Cam 96)
        
     
    
    
        
            Fuel Delivery:
        
        
            Electronic Sequential Port Fuel Injection (ESPFI)
        
     
    
        
            Fuel Type:
        
        
            Unleaded gasoline, minimum octane rating 87
        
     
    
    
        
            Oil Capacity:
        
        
            Approximately 4 U.S. quarts (3.8 liters) with filter change
        
     
    
        
            Recommended Oil:
        
        
            Harley-Davidson SYN3 (20W-50) or equivalent synthetic motorcycle oil meeting Harley-Davidson specifications.

            Common Wear Items:
        
        
            Clutch plates, primary drive belt, brake pads, wheel bearings, fork seals, voltage regulator (though improved on Twin Cam models).
        
     
    
        
            Engine Considerations:
        
        
            Potential for oil leaks in older models if not properly maintained, though Twin Cam generally reliable. Cam chain tensioner wear is a known issue on earlier Twin Cams, addressed by upgrades.

            Heritage:
        
        
            Harley-Davidson, founded in 1903, is an iconic American motorcycle manufacturer renowned for its V-twin engines, distinctive styling, and a strong rider community.
        
     
    
    
        
            Evolution:
        
        
            The Electra Glide has been a flagship touring model for decades, evolving from shovelhead engines to Evolution and then the Twin Cam series, with significant updates in chassis, suspension, and technology throughout its history. The 2007 model represents the Twin Cam 96 era.
        
     
    
    
        
            Production Era:
        
        
            The Twin Cam 96 engine was introduced for the 2007 model year across many Harley-Davidson touring models.
